Requirement
● The WLAN interface is enabled.
You are in the User EXEC mode or in the Privileged EXEC mode.
The command prompt is as follows:
cli>
Syntax
Call up the command with the following parameters:
wlan signal-recorder <wlan 0/X> <ms (100 - 60000)> <sample_number (1 - 20000)>
display
The parameter has the following meaning:
Parameter
wlan 0/X
ms
sample_number
For information on identifiers of addresses and interfaces, refer to the section "Interface
identifiers and addresses (Page 25)".
Result
The recording is configured and will be started. The measured values are output in the CLI
and logged in files. If these files already exist, they will be overwritten. If the set total number
of measured values is reached, the recording stops automatically.
